Oh, Mercedes did some testing (over 300km) today in Barcelona.

Strange that no one mentioned that you can make up those testing days. (Mercedes skipped the last testing day in Jerez)
 

ashk

Member
Autosport reports that they only did about 200km. It seems the rules allow it when you skip a testing day. But 200km is a lot less running (maybe 1 hour tops) than they would get if they did the official test day.

Red Bull has 'clever development'

"Formula One is about creativity," Caubet is quoted by Auto Bild. "And although the rules have changed, we have worked with Red Bull and found a solution to compensate for the loss of performance. It is not the same as before ... but a clever development that could make the difference."

Adrian Newey himself admitted that the team was still exploring options within the current exhaust regulations.

"The exhaust is one of the areas in which we still have some ideas up our sleeves," Newey said.
